- YS Net said the circulating clip has absolutely no connection to the studio and that it has not released any trailers, footage, or other promotional materials for Shenmue 4.
- The company stated its logo was used without permission and described the incident as a serious issue that may constitute trademark infringement and unfair competition.
- YS Net said it is working with relevant parties and preparing appropriate measures, including potential legal action, while apologizing for any confusion caused.
- The video, an off-screen clip of more than four minutes, appeared last week from an unknown YouTube account with very few followers and drew skepticism.
- Outlets noted the footage could be AI-generated, which has not been verified, and there remains no official announcement of a fourth Shenmue game, with Sega holding the IP.
